There are so many websites that sell the same brand of fabrics that you find in your LQS. I will list a few but use Yahoo or Google and search "quilting fabric" to find more.

Be cautious about buying wholesale depending upon your state sales tax structure. I only buy wholesale if I know that I'm going to use it in the business. Otherwise you need to pay sales tax on anything you use personally. (The states without sales tax are really lucky!!!) Also, product bought for business use but then used personally should not be written off on your income tax, so keep track. I am not giving out tax advise (oh my no!) but the IRS is targeting home-based "craft" type businesses for audits and the penalties are steep if they find something.

I figure that I went into this business to do something I love, eliminate stress, and to have some fun. I don't want any tax problems just to get a break on some quilting supplies. Anyway, that's my 2 cents so have fun shopping.
